Choosing the Right Sound Editing Software

When it comes to editing mobile audio, having the right sound editing software is crucial. With so many options available in the market, it can be overwhelming to choose the one that best suits your needs. Here are some factors to consider when selecting the right sound editing software:

  • Compatibility: Ensure that the software you choose is compatible with your mobile device’s operating system. Whether you use an iOS or Android device, make sure the software supports your platform.
  • Features: Different sound editing software offers a variety of features. Prioritize the features that are most important to you, such as noise reduction, equalization, or multi-track editing.
  • User-Friendly Interface: Look for software that has a user-friendly interface. It should be easy to navigate and understand, allowing you to quickly learn and use the software effectively.
  • Editing Capabilities: Consider the editing capabilities of the software. Can it handle basic tasks like trimming, cutting, and merging audio files? Does it offer advanced editing options like pitch correction or time stretching?
  • File Formats: Check if the software supports the audio file formats you commonly work with. It should be able to import and export files in the formats you need, such as MP3, WAV, or AAC.
  • Price: Consider your budget when choosing sound editing software. Some options are free, while others require a one-time purchase or subscription. Evaluate the cost versus the features offered to find the best value for your money.

It’s also helpful to read reviews and compare different software options before making a decision. Look for software that has positive user feedback and a good reputation in the audio editing community.

Ultimately, the right sound editing software will depend on your specific needs and preferences. Take the time to evaluate your requirements, test different software options if possible, and choose the one that best aligns with your goals and workflow.

Basic Editing Techniques for Mobile Audio

Editing mobile audio can be a challenging task, but with the right techniques and sound editing software, you can achieve professional-level results. Here are some basic editing techniques to help you get started:

  • Trimming: The first step in editing mobile audio is to trim unnecessary parts. Use your sound editing software to cut out any unwanted sections, such as pauses, background noise, or mistakes. This will help improve the overall quality and flow of your audio.
  • Volume adjustment: Mobile recordings can often have inconsistent volume levels. To ensure a smooth listening experience, use your editing software to normalize the volume. This will help balance the sound throughout your audio file.
  • Equalization: Mobile recordings may also lack clarity in certain frequencies. Use the equalization tools in your editing software to adjust and enhance specific frequency ranges, such as boosting the bass or reducing any harshness. This will give your audio a more polished and professional sound.
  • Background noise removal: Mobile recordings are prone to capturing unwanted background noise. To clean up your audio, use noise reduction tools to remove or reduce any hisses, hums, or other distracting noises. This will help make your audio sound cleaner and more focused.
  • Audio effects: Adding audio effects can enhance the overall listening experience. Experiment with effects like reverb, delay, or compression to give your audio a unique character or to correct any audio irregularities. However, use effects sparingly and ensure they don’t overpower the original sound.
  • Exporting: Once you have completed the editing process, export your audio file in a suitable format. Consider the intended use of your audio, whether it’s for a podcast, video, or music production, and export it accordingly. Make sure to save a backup copy of your original file before exporting.

By employing these basic editing techniques for mobile audio, you can significantly improve the quality and impact of your recordings. Remember to practice and experiment with different settings to find the best results for your specific audio files. With time and experience, your editing skills will continue to develop, allowing you to create professional-grade mobile audio content.

Tips for Professional Mobile Audio Editing

Editing audio on a mobile device can be a convenient and efficient way to work, especially for professionals who are always on the go. With the right sound editing software and a few helpful tips, you can achieve professional-quality results. Here are some tips to help you master the art of mobile audio editing:

  • Choose the right software: Look for sound editing software that is compatible with your mobile device and offers the features you need. There are many options available, so take the time to research and find one that suits your specific requirements.
  • Use a good pair of headphones: Investing in a high-quality pair of headphones is crucial for accurate audio editing. Choose headphones that provide a flat frequency response and good isolation to ensure you can hear the nuances of your audio recordings.
  • Master the basics: Familiarize yourself with the basic functions of your chosen sound editing software. Learn how to import and export audio files, cut and trim clips, adjust volume levels, and apply basic effects such as EQ and compression.
  • Organize your files: Keep your audio files organized in a logical manner to make editing easier. Create folders for different projects or categories and name your files descriptively. This will save you time when searching for specific clips or audio assets.
  • Get to know keyboard shortcuts: Keyboard shortcuts can significantly speed up your editing workflow. Take the time to learn and memorize the most commonly used shortcuts for functions like cutting, copying, pasting, and undoing actions.
  • Practice precision editing: Mobile audio editing can sometimes be challenging due to the limited screen space. Use zoom and waveform visualization tools to accurately edit and align audio clips. Take advantage of features like markers and gridlines to ensure precise editing.
  • Experiment with effects: Explore the various effects and plugins available in your sound editing software. Experiment with different EQ settings, reverb, delay, and other effects to enhance the quality and creativity of your audio.
  • Save your work regularly: It’s essential to save your work frequently to avoid losing any edits or audio clips. Most sound editing software has an auto-save feature, but it’s still a good practice to manually save your project at regular intervals.
  • Seek feedback: Share your edited audio with colleagues or mentors to get constructive feedback. Their insights can help you improve your editing skills and achieve better results.

By following these tips and practicing regularly, you can become proficient in mobile audio editing. Remember that consistency and attention to detail are key to producing professional-quality audio on the go.
